Output 32763904d7274068f8772d526042ca9b3d72b98a90128a516d6f6abc2820784e:2

value
928000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 89db3e6ae388ae0a639fb2cccfefcf32459c1639 OP_EQUALVERIFY OP_CHECKSIG
address
1DZvDcHSP8LjwS7oz4d37dtAmLLhRay6QB
transaction
32763904d7274068f8772d526042ca9b3d72b98a90128a516d6f6abc2820784e
spent
true